12143 | Somesville Church |
|
| Description: An 8x10 black and white photograph of the Somesville Church (built in 1852 per "Living Past" page 280), now (2015) known as the Somesville Union Meeting House. Marked in the lower left corner "Somesville Church 76". This does not relate to the date of the church but rather is a photographer's numbering system. In the picture the lower window shutters are open and the upper shutters are closed. A telephone pole is visible in front of the church. [show more] | |||
12342 | Lumber Mill, Front View with Ramp, Somesville |
|
| Description: A black and white photo of the front view of the Lumber Mill and Mill Pond in Somesville. Front view where mill is built over dam. Ramp for logs extends into pond from large doorway in building. A.J. Whiting’s Store, (now in 2016 Frenchman's Bay Gallery), visible to the left. |
